The "Clean at Sephora" Label
The "clean at Sephora" label was introduced by the beauty retailer Sephora in an effort to promote transparency and educate consumers about the ingredients in their Skincare Products. The label signifies that a product is made without certain ingredients such as sulfates, parabens, and phthalates, among others.
